Emi Miyoshi: S_HE IS SEA

For her next project, entitled “S_HE IS SEA,” Emi Miyoshi explores the question of whether the uncontrollable states and idiosyncratic occurrences of the intangible phenomenon of adaptation can be deliberately created, challenged, directed, and then consciously deployed with and against each other.

This question automatically entails an examination of the supposed ambivalence of chaos and order. Emi Miyoshi uses dance improvisation techniques to explore choreographic notations based on the music theory of polyrhythms. The project focuses on rhythms in the body and explores how to incorporate rhythms and movements that arise intuitively into a structured score to create a landscape of an internal organism. The body is always subject to external (social) and internal (biological) patterns, cycles, and regularities, which in “S_HE IS SEA” will be investigated and at the same time dissolved into asymmetry.

In this way, each dancer’s own inner rhythms are highlighted and potentially thrown into chaos. The goal is to focus on individual decision-making processes as if through a burning glass, and to exploit the possibilities of a newly emerging polyrhythmic and dynamic space that follows its own laws.

The project “S_HE IS SEA” creates a polyrhythmic space in which chaos and order are balanced. How can decision-making processes in dance be directed, controlled, or even dissolved into chaos as an immediate and invisible current? “S_HE IS SEA” invites the viewer to question patterns of order and gives insights into a space that follows its own rhythms and rules, in which it is necessary to situate oneself anew.
